What is the math of the Rubik's cube?
- SP.268 The Mathematics of the Rubik’s Cube essentially equivalent. After n moves the cube has an even number of cubies exchanged. Since the n + 1 move will be a face turn, there will be an even number of cubies ?ipped. There was already an even number exchanged, and so an even parity of cubie exchanges is preserved overall .
What does F mean on a Rubik's cube?
- SP.268 The Mathematics of the Rubik’s Cube The same notation will be used to refer to face rotations. For example, F means to rotate the front face 90 degrees clockwise. A counterclockwise ro- tation is denoted by lowercase letters (f) or by adding a ’ (F’).
